The ingredients needed to make Cauliflower Crusted Pizza Bites- Keto:
  1. Get 1 head cauliflower
  2. Get 1 egg
  3. Prepare 1 cup Grated Parmesan
  4. Take Season with Italian herb and panko bread crumbs to taste (smell)
  5. Prepare Cheese for topping
  6. Get 1/2 cup marinara
  7. Take Pepperoni if desired

Steps to make Cauliflower Crusted Pizza Bites- Keto:
  1. Preheat oven to 400
  2. Cut florets off cauliflower and mince in blender
  3. Pour into microwavable bowl and heat in high for 4 minutes
  4. Pour into a towel and squeeze out as much moisture as possible (a kitchen towel works great but it may take more than one) until dough forms
  5. Mix the parmesan and seasonings into the dough evenly
  6. Roll into small flat patties and place on greased cookie sheet
  7. Bake for 20 minutes or until golden colored
  8. Remove from oven and top with marinara, remaining cheese, and pepperoni if desired and bake until toppings are melted or crisp (about 5-7 minutes)
